Pelles C Pelles C
 
Overview

Pelles C is a complete development kit for Desktop Windows. It contains among other things an optimizing C compiler, a macro assembler, a linker, a resource compiler, a message compiler, a code signing utility, a make utility and an install builder.

It also contains an integrated development environment (IDE) with project management, debugger, profiler, source code editor, and resource editors for dialogs, menus, string tables, accelerator tables, bitmaps, icons, cursors, animated cursors, animation videos (AVI's without sound), versions and manifests.

There is support for the C standards C99, C11, C17, and C23, OpenMP version 3.1 (only), 64-bit processors (ARM64 and X64), 32-bit processors (X86), and most X64 intrinsics for SSE, SSE2, SSE3, SSSE3, SSE4.1, SSE4.2, AES, AVX, AVX2, and AVX512(F). The support for ARM64 intrinsics is currently limited to basic operations (no SIMD).

For 64-bit Windows 7/8/10/11 host (X64), targeting 64-bit (or 32-bit) Windows 7/8/10/11.

For 64-bit Windows 11 host (ARM64), targeting 64-bit Windows 7/8/10/11.

Pelles C is freeware. See terms of use.

Pelles C IDE
Download
 
  Executable setup (including Add-In SDK) Version  Date
Setup Executable Setup (X86) 14.00 Apr 7, 2026
Setup Executable Setupa (ARM64, experimental!) 14.00 Apr 7, 2026
       
  IDE translation projects (more or less complete) Version  Date
Zip Archive English translation (LANG_ENGLISH) 14.00 Apr 7, 2026
Zip Archive Swedish translation (LANG_SWEDISH) 14.00 Apr 7, 2026
Zip Archive German translation (LANG_GERMAN) 14.00 Apr 7, 2026
Zip Archive Greek translation (LANG_GREEK) 14.00 Apr 7, 2026
 
Changes
 
Between 13.00 and 14.00
Between 12.00 and 13.00
Between 11.00 and 12.00
Between 10.00 and 11.00
Between 9.00 and 10.00
Between 8.00 and 9.00
Between 7.00 and 8.00
Between 6.50 and 7.00
Between 6.00 and 6.50
Between 5.00.1 and 6.00
Between 4.50 and 5.00.1
Between 4.00.1 and 4.50
Between 3.00 and 4.00.1
Between 2.90.1 and 3.00
Between 2.80 and 2.90.1
Between 2.74.4 and 2.80
Between 2.73 and 2.74
Between 2.72.2 and 2.73
Between 2.71.1 and 2.72.2
Between 2.70.6 and 2.71.1
Between 2.60 and 2.70.6
Between 2.50 and 2.60